Historical and Cultural Significance
Throughout history, moonstone has held a special place in various cultures, each attributing unique meanings to this captivating gem:
- Ancient Romans believed moonstone was formed from solidified moonbeams, associating it with lunar deities.
- In Hindu mythology, moonstone is thought to be made of moonbeams and is sacred to the moon god.
- Arabic cultures saw moonstone as a symbol of fertility and good fortune.
- Native American tribes viewed the stone as a sacred gift from the moon spirit.
- In European folklore, moonstone was believed to reveal one’s true love.
These diverse interpretations highlight the universal appeal and mystique of moonstone across different societies and belief systems.
